| z_survey_stage | stage | z_stage starts at ENTRY and than circles trought the other states until to rectangle is completely covered ENTRY : getting in the right position and height for the first flyover SEG : fly from seg_start to seg_end and take pictures, then calculate navigation points of next flyover TURN1 : do a 180° turn around seg_center1 RET : fly from ret_start to ret_end TURN2 : do a 180° turn around seg_center2 |

initializes the variables needed for the survey to start.
| center_wp | the waypoint defining the center of the survey-rectangle |
| dir_wp | the waypoint defining the orientation of the survey-rectangle |
| sweep_length | the length of the survey-rectangle |
| sweep_spacing | distance between the sweeps |
| sweep_lines | number of sweep_lines to fly |
| altitude | the altitude that must be reached before the flyover starts |
